About Colette Bitsch
Colette Bitsch is a scholar working on Insect Science, Cellular and Molecular Neuroscience, Genetics, Ecology, Evolution, Behavior and Systematics and Paleontology, having authored 23 papers that have together received 467 indexed citations. Recurring topics across this work include Neurobiology and Insect Physiology Research (11 papers), Insect and Arachnid Ecology and Behavior (11 papers), Insect and Pesticide Research (10 papers), Insect Utilization and Effects (3 papers), Collembola Taxonomy and Ecology Studies (3 papers), Hemiptera Insect Studies (3 papers), Fossil Insects in Amber (3 papers) and Insect Pheromone Research and Control (2 papers). The work is most often cited by research in Paleontology (89 citations), Ecology, Evolution, Behavior and Systematics (217 citations), Cellular and Molecular Neuroscience (157 citations), Insect Science (100 citations) and Genetics (181 citations). Colette Bitsch has collaborated with scholars based in France. Frequent co-authors include Jacques Bitsch, Ashraf Ragab, André Rousset, Hugues Chap, J.C. Baehr, Thierry Bourgoin, Cyrille A. D’Haese, Hugues Chap, Michel Rigaud and Ama Gassama‐Diagne. Their work appears in journals such as Journal of Insect Physiology, Archives of Insect Biochemistry and Physiology, Zoologica Scripta, Acta Zoologica and Systematic Entomology.
